Coamplification of 12q15 and 12p13 and homozygous CDKN2A/2B deletion: synergistic role of fibrosarcomatous transformation in dermatofibrosarcoma protuberans with a cryptic COL1A1-PDGFB fusion

Dermatofibrosarcoma protuberans (DFSP) is characterized by collagen type I alpha 1 chain-platelet-derived growth factor B chain (COL1A1-PDGFB) fusion. We present a case of fibrosarcomatous DFSP with lung metastasis in a 53-year-old man. Histologically, the primary and metastatic tumors were composed of high-grade fibrosarcomatous component with varying myxoid changes, while only a small focus of the classic DFSP element was identified in the primary lesion. No evidence of COL1A1-PDGFB fusion was identified by routine fluorescence in situ hybridization (FISH). Subsequent next-generation sequencing and COL1A1 break-apart FISH identified the fusion. In addition, coamplification of 12q15 and 12p13, along with CDKN2A/2B deletion, was confirmed to be limited to the fibrosarcomatous component. The current case is a novel FS-DFSP with cryptic COL1A1-PDGFB fusion. This is the first published example of DFSP harboring coamplification of 12q and 12p sequences. More importantly, the genetic aberrations restricted to the fibrosarcomatous component indicated a synergistic role of higher-grade progression.
